Season 1 of Phantom Lawyer is streaming now on the OTT giant, Netflix. The legal fantasy series reportedly includes 16 episodes and each one explores a different legal case. Apart from this, the narrative also unveils a larger mystery of a supernatural ability. It is worth mentioning that the first two episodes of the show have been released on Netflix. Coming to the cast of the K-drama, it includes Yoo Yeon-seok and Esom as leads. Apart from them, Phantom Lawyer also stars Kim Kyung-nam, Kim Mi-kyung, Choi Kwang-il, Jung Seung-kil, Jeon Seok-ho, Son Yeo-eun, Yeon Je-hyung and more.

For those wondering about the schedule of Phantom Lawyer, new episodes of the legal fantasy series will be released every Friday and Saturday. It is worth noting that the first two episodes are streaming now on Netflix. The third episode will air on March 20, 2026, fourth episode on March 21, 2026 and so on. The finale of Phantom Lawyer will air on May 2, 2026, on the OTT platform.

Phantom Lawyer is a legal drama, which blends supernatural mystery and an emotional storyline. The show revolves around 'Shin Yi-rang', a lawyer, whose life changes after he begins seeing ghosts. However, instead of ignoring them, he finds out that these ghosts are searching for justice for crimes that happened when they were alive. Each episode introduces a different ghost, whose issues are addressed.

Apart from this, the series also revolves around the partnership of 'Shin Yi-rang' and 'Han Na-hyeon'. Initially, he refuses to believe the claims around the ghosts; however, when strange things begin to happen, she eventually starts believing it. Coming to viewers, they can expect an interesting and engaging story. The supernatural aspect will keep the audience hooked. Apart from this, viewers can also expect a bit of humour, suspense and a few heartfelt moments.

A few days ago, Yoo Yeon-seok, who plays the role of 'Shin I-rang', opened up about his role. During an interview with Harper’s Bazaar Korea, the Korean actor revealed on the sets of the series, all the actors used to listen to audios of ghosts. Further, he stated that he always tried to incorporate new gestures in the show. During the same, he also spoke about the sets of Phantom Lawyer. He was quoted as saying:
"During rehearsals on set, I would observe the actors playing the ghosts or listen to recordings of them. I tried to incorporate their specific gestures and habits into my performance. Usually, towards the end of a drama, you start to feel comfortable and familiar with your character, but this set always felt brand new."
